In 1903, Raymond Cecil Turner entered the world in Wayne City, Illinois, USA, born to Rasmus Eugene Turner And Sarah H Green. In 1910, Raymond Cecil Turner resided in Nashville, Washington, Illinois, USA. In 1920, Raymond Cecil Turner resided in Berry, Wayne, Illinois, USA. Raymond Cecil Turner married Winona Sugg, and had children including Earl Richard Turner, Mary Louise Turner, Robert William Turner. Raymond Cecil Turner passed away in 1983 in Clark, Nevada, USA.
